Acer Aspire 5 (2024) vs Dell XPS 13 Plus (2024)
Acer's Aspire 5 delivers solid value for budget-conscious buyers seeking a 15.6-inch workhorse with 16GB DDR5 RAM, an Intel Core i5-1335U, and 512GB NVMe storage at $549. Dell's XPS 13 Plus commands triple the price with a more powerful Core Ultra 7 155H (16 cores vs 10), superior 500-nits display brightness, and premium CNC aluminum construction—but sacrifices ports entirely, relying solely on Thunderbolt 3 connectivity. The Aspire 5 includes HDMI and dual USB-A ports, practical for legacy peripherals, while the XPS 13 Plus suits minimalist users with modern USB-C docks. Battery life edges toward Dell (12 hours vs 9), though both manage respectable endurance. For students and everyday users prioritizing screen real estate and affordability, the Aspire 5 remains the pragmatic choice. Creative professionals and road warriors valuing extreme portability and raw performance should consider the XPS 13 Plus's premium ecosystem—if you accept its connectivity limitations and cost premium.

Pros & Cons
Acer Aspire 5 (2024)
Pros
- Excellent all-round budget laptop at $549 with 16 GB RAM
- Intel Core i5 handles everyday productivity and light creative work
- Expandable storage for future SSD upgrades
- Full-size HDMI and USB-A ports for hassle-free connectivity
- 9-hour battery life is solid for a budget laptop
Cons
- 60Hz FHD display — no high refresh rate or high resolution
- 300-nit brightness is dim for outdoor or bright-room use
- Plastic body feels less premium than aluminum competitors
- No Thunderbolt — USB-C is data/display only
Dell XPS 13 Plus (2024)
Pros
- Remarkably thin and light at 1.24 kg
- Striking futuristic design with zero-lattice keyboard
- Strong Intel Core Ultra performance
- Excellent build quality with premium aluminum finish
- Optional 4K OLED upgrade available
Cons
- Only two Thunderbolt ports — no USB-A, HDMI, or SD card
- Capacitive function row lacks tactile feedback
- Soldered RAM and SSD cannot be upgraded
- Battery life is merely average for an ultrabook
- Haptic touchpad has invisible borders
